Transaction 77cc6bba1790bbd06cd30955cd75f63966fad4f3ba86dd11012a0351e41748b0
1 Input
1 Output
-
77cc6bba1790bbd06cd30955cd75f63966fad4f3ba86dd11012a0351e41748b0:0
- value
- 2663686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62f30864b28fe85e42d51c9da228f62b9f62a345 OP_EQUAL
- address
- 3AiDHZGbiLiaurSWFpEW1bkuEg1x97Zks8